What Defines Modern Islamic Dresses for Women?

Islamic dresses are known for their modest cuts, long sleeves, floor-length hems, and loose silhouettes. But modern Islamic dresses for women go beyond the basics. They are thoughtfully designed to meet the needs of today’s Muslim women who seek fashion that reflects both their faith and their individuality.

Here are some features that define modern Islamic dresses:

  • Contemporary tailoring: Clean lines, structured shoulders, and minimalist aesthetics.

  • Trendy fabrics: Lightweight chiffon, pleated satin, soft crepe, and breathable cotton blends.

  • Elegant detailing: Statement sleeves, belted waists, subtle embroidery, and flowing layers.

  • Seasonal adaptability: Warm materials for winter, breezy fabrics for summer, and layering options for transitional seasons.

Popular Types of Islamic Dresses for Women

Modern Islamic dresses come in a wide range of styles to suit different preferences and occasions. Let’s look at some of the most popular choices:

1. Maxi Dresses

Maxi dresses are a staple in modest fashion. Flowy, ankle-length, and available in many prints or solid colors, they are perfect for casual wear, weekend outings, or vacation wardrobes.

2. Abayas with Modern Cuts

While traditional abayas are simple and black, today’s abayas feature new colors, pleated textures, flare hems, or even puff sleeves. They remain modest but introduce personality and flair.

3. Shirt Dresses

A modern take on modest wear, shirt dresses offer a relaxed look with buttoned fronts and belted waists. They’re great for both casual and office settings.

4. Kimono-Style Dresses

These dresses borrow from Japanese fashion but are widely embraced in the modest scene. Their open fronts, flowy sleeves, and layered look make them a stylish statement piece.

5. Occasion Dresses

For weddings, Eid, or special gatherings, occasion-ready Islamic dresses feature elegant fabrics like satin, lace, or velvet, and are often adorned with beadwork, embroidery, or flared skirts.

Choosing the Right Islamic Dress for Your Body Type

Modest fashion is for everybody, and choosing the right Islamic dress can help you feel empowered and elegant. Here are a few quick tips:

  • Pear-shaped bodies: Go for A-line or empire-waist dresses that balance out curves.

  • Apple-shaped bodies: Opt for dresses with vertical lines or belted waists to define your shape.

  • Petite figures: Stick with straight cuts and avoid oversized shapes that can overwhelm your frame.

  • Tall women: Embrace long, dramatic dresses with statement sleeves or layered textures.

Color Trends in Islamic Dresses for Women

Modern Islamic fashion embraces color beyond the classic black. Here are a few color trends for 2025:

  • Earthy tones: Olive, camel, rust, and terracotta.

  • Soft pastels: Dusty rose, lavender, and baby blue.

  • Bold accents: Emerald green, navy, and maroon.

  • Monochrome neutrals: Beige, stone, taupe, and cream.

You can either wear these colors as a full dress or mix them with neutral hijabs and accessories for contrast.
